Books Take Hit From Steelers Outright Win

The most wagered on side of the week in the NFL was the Steelers to win outright versus Miami.

As much as 96 percent of the action on the money line was on Pittsburgh though the spread action was relatively balanced.  Some books were reporting up to 60 percent of the spread action on Pittsburgh, who easily covered.

“Folks were willing to risk $40 and up to win $10,” explained Don Shapiro of Gambling911.com.  “Much of this was a result of the brutally cold weather.”

It felt like near zero degrees during much of the game.   The Dolphins rarely play in games where the temperatures are below freezing.

65 percent of the total action was on the OVER 47.5.  This game stayed UNDER at 42, helping to reduce the pain somewhat.
